I had mine welded for $100 at a local weld shop. You do need to take it off and make sure they know not to overheat it and cause other damage.
I had 2 different boats with the same outdrive that I tried a hydrofoil on. The first boat, an 18 foot bowrider with a 3.0 Mercruiser it helped with hole shot and planing. The second boat was a 21 foot cuddy with a 5.7 L Mercruiser and although this helped with hole shot and planing it was terrible when turning. It felt as if someone was sticking their foot out in to the water and it grabbing. I removed it. So some boats and motors it may help and some may not. A 4 blade prop was the answer for that boat and I use a 4 blade on my current 2 boats.
